1. BØRNS

Originally from Grand Haven, Michigan, Garett Borns is an indie-pop artist who released his first EP, "Candy," in 2014. His debut album, "Dopamine," was released in 2015 and he has been touring across the United States and Europe since then. His unique psychedelic-pop style and groovy, 1970s-inspired look are what have branded him as a kaleidoscopic music icon. When discussing the success of Dopamine, he describes his song as "a neurotransmitter that is released to give you, you know—it bathes the pleasure centers, basically."

2. Leon Bridges

The "Coming Home" singer, born Todd Michael Bridges, is from Fort Worth, Texas. Unlike the new stylistic music of other artists, Leon Bridges is bringing back the smooth classics of the 1950s and 60s. His mantras consist of sweet love stories and gospel themes, reviving an older style of performing that has not been seen in a while. Complete with spiffy dress shoes and classic backup singers, Bridges brings an original flair to his modern music.

3. Oh Wonder

This London-based duo has not made a huge impression in the United States yet, but their alternative-pop style and mellow tunes are becoming more and more popular. Josephine Vander Gucht and Anthony West are the masterminds behind Oh Wonder, performing predominantly across Europe for the past three years. Not only do these two stand out for their unique musical style but also for their creative music videos—check them out here.

4. Travi$ Scott

This artist may be a bit more recognizable than the others mentioned, but rapper Travis Scott made the list because of his lesser known music. Born Jacques Webster, Scott has been recording and producing music professionally since 2012. With help from Kanye West and others, Scott released "Owl Pharaoh," a free album consisting of alternative rap and R&B tracks. Since then he has worked with The Weeknd, Chief Keef, Justin Bieber, Young Thug and many more to collaborate and produce music.

5. Halsey

Ashley Frangipane is originally from New Jersey and has been singing and songwriting since she was 17. Her debut album, "Badlands," was released in 2015 and gives personal, poetic accounts of life for the modern feminist. Halsey is known for promoting feminine confidence and power in her music and through her image. Her electropop style brings a uniquely authoritative voice to the seemingly restrictive music industry.
